The Rise of Liquid Staking: Context and Background

Staking is a fundamental process for securing proof-of-stake blockchains such as Ethereum. Traditionally, ETH holders interested in staking would lock up their assets to support network validation and earn rewards. However, this approach often renders funds illiquid, preventing their simultaneous use in other applications or for unforeseen needs. Moreover, minimum staking amounts and technical barriers have restricted participation for many.

Liquid staking was introduced to address these challenges. In this model, users can deposit ETH with a protocol and receive a representative token-like mETH-that signifies their staked position. This token can be freely transferred, traded, or integrated into various DeFi applications, maintaining the underlying exposure to staking rewards.

Introducing Mantle Network: Architecture and Vision

Mantle Network is an Ethereum Layer 2 solution designed to address the limitations of scalability and throughput. Built with a modular approach, Mantle separates core blockchain functions such as execution, settlement, consensus, and data availability. This architecture enhances flexibility, allowing developers to optimize each layer and improve network efficiency.

By implementing optimistic rollup technology, Mantle dramatically reduces transaction costs and increases speeds while anchoring security on Ethereum. Its vision centers on enhancing composability within DeFi-enabling different protocols to interact seamlessly for more robust financial products. For users, this means reduced friction when accessing multiple services, from lending to staking to liquidity provision.

Ultimately, Mantle seeks to support decentralized applications with high performance and scalability, fostering more widespread adoption and diverse use cases, all while keeping user security and experience central to its development goals.

What is mETH? Core Mechanics and Tokenomics

mETH is a liquid staking derivative native to Mantle Network. When users stake their ETH through the Mantle protocol, they receive an equivalent amount of mETH, reflecting their share of the pooled, staked ETH. The core process is as follows: users deposit their ETH; Mantle aggregates it; the pool is delegated to network validators responsible for securing Ethereum; and, in return, users receive mETH tokens.

The value of mETH is not static-it appreciates over time as staking rewards accrue. These rewards are automatically reflected in the increasing exchange rate of mETH to ETH, rather than through manual distributions. This auto-compounding mechanism maximizes user earnings and simplifies the reward process, making staking accessible to participants regardless of their technical expertise.

mETH's tokenomics are designed for transparency and security. The protocol maintains robust risk management to protect against validator misbehavior and exploits. A portion of rewards may be allocated toward protocol maintenance or insurance funds to bolster user confidence. The supply of mETH is dynamic, fully backed by underlying ETH, and any changes in staked balances are transparently accounted for in the protocol's open smart contracts.

Security is paramount, with regular audits and thorough monitoring of validator performance. Slashing risks are considered and mitigated through active oversight, with the goal of ensuring that mETH maintains its peg and utility within DeFi environments. Risks, Challenges, and Mitigation Strategies

Despite its promise, mETH and liquid staking protocols carry inherent risks. Smart contract vulnerabilities represent a significant concern; if code is flawed or exploited, user funds may be at risk. Rigorous testing and third-party audits are essential to reduce such vulnerabilities. Validator misbehavior, such as offline activity or protocol violations, can result in slashing penalties, which can diminish rewards or even the underlying ETH backing mETH.

Market risks-such as depegging of mETH from ETH due to illiquidity, sudden redemptions, or adverse events-could impact user confidence and value. Additionally, centralized or poorly distributed validator control can undermine the network's security.

To address these challenges, Mantle employs multi-layered security audits, continuous monitoring of validator performance, insurance funds, and responsive governance mechanisms. Open communication with the community and transparent reporting further help mitigate and quickly respond to emerging issues.

How to Stake ETH and Obtain mETH: Step-By-Step User Guide

1. Prepare your digital wallet with ETH and ensure it supports integration with the Mantle protocol. 2. Navigate to the official Mantle staking interface and connect your wallet securely. 3. Specify the amount of ETH to stake and follow the on-screen instructions to approve the transaction. 4. Upon confirmation, your ETH will be aggregated into the Mantle staking pool, and the equivalent amount of mETH will be credited to your wallet.

Managing your mETH is straightforward; it can be transferred, traded, or deployed within supported DeFi platforms. If you wish to unstake and redeem your ETH, return to the Mantle interface, initiate the unstaking process, and follow the prompts. While unstaking may have a waiting period due to Ethereum finality requirements, your wallet will be credited with ETH once completed.

Use Cases for mETH in the DeFi Ecosystem

mETH is designed for broad utility within the decentralized finance landscape. It can be supplied to lending protocols as collateral, enabling users to borrow other assets while still earning staking rewards. mETH can also be paired with other tokens in liquidity pools, allowing contributors to earn fees while supporting efficient trading.
